(FCRX) reported first-quarter 2026 earnings per share of $0.42, marginally below the consensus estimate of $0.4261, representing a negative surprise of 1.43%. Revenue figures were not disclosed for the quarter. The company’s stock (or the notes) showed no price change following the announcement, indicating a neutral market reaction to the modest earnings miss.

During the first quarter of 2026, Crescent Capital BDC Inc. demonstrated stable operational performance, with net investment income and portfolio activity aligning with the company’s long-term strategy. As a business development company (BDC), Crescent focuses on providing financing to middle-market companies, and its reported EPS of $0.42 suggests consistent earnings generation despite a slight shortfall versus analyst expectations. The company’s investment portfolio likely continued to emphasize senior secured loans, contributing to relatively predictable cash flows. While specific revenue data is not available, BDCs typically generate revenue through interest and fee income, and the EPS figure indicates a steady core business. Additionally, the company’s expense management and credit quality may have supported the earnings result, with no major impairments or losses highlighted in the quarter. The flat stock performance post-announcement implies that investors viewed the results as in line with ongoing trends, with no significant surprises beyond the minor EPS miss.

Looking ahead, Crescent Capital BDC Inc. may continue to benefit from a stable interest rate environment and disciplined portfolio management. The company’s guidance for the remainder of 2026 remains cautious, as management likely expects net investment income to fluctuate with market conditions and portfolio activity. With a 5.00% notes due 2026, FCRX represents a fixed-income instrument tied to the BDC’s creditworthiness. The company anticipates maintaining its dividend payout, supported by recurring income from its portfolio. Risk factors include potential deterioration in credit quality among middle-market borrowers, rising interest rates affecting borrowing costs, and competition for deal flow. Management may prioritize conservative leverage levels and diversification to mitigate these risks. While no formal forward guidance was provided, the overall outlook suggests a steady performance, with earnings potentially staying near the $0.42 per share level absent major economic shifts.

Market reaction to Crescent Capital’s Q1 2026 earnings was muted, with the notes (FCRX) showing no price change. This stability indicates that the small earnings miss was within the range of expectations for a fixed-income security. Analyst views likely note that the company’s credit profile remains intact, as the minor EPS deviation does not threaten debt service coverage for the notes. Investors may focus on the company’s net asset value (NAV) and dividend coverage ratio in upcoming quarters. Key items to watch include portfolio yields, non-accrual trends, and any changes in net investment income. For holders of the 5.00% notes, the primary concern is the issuer’s ability to meet interest and principal payments, which appears solid given the consistent earnings. Future quarters will be important to confirm that the slight miss was an anomaly rather than a trend.
